Festival Marée Haute, in the heart of Haut-Languedoc

Festival Marée Haute is a multidisciplinary and itinerant festival of Haut-Languedoc. For four days in late May, it invites the public to stroll from one village to another, to be surprised by street performances and to end each evening with music at large popular festivities.

A nomadic festival between Hérault and Tarn

The program unfolds across several communes, including La Salvetat-sur-Agout (Hérault), Lacaune, Murat-sur-Vèbre, Nages, Moulin-Mage, Barre and Viane (Tarn). To connect the different sites, a free shuttle service by reservation — the « Sardine Mobile » — accompanies festival-goers from one show to another. The event contributes to the cultural and tourist dynamism of the territory, between the landscapes of the Lacaune mountains and the setting of the Haut-Languedoc Regional Natural Park.

Program and activities

Each edition combines concerts, street theatre, brass bands, guided hikes, culinary experiences (recipes featuring sardines and chickpeas) and conviviality. Many activities are free, while some concerts are paid. The full program is announced each year on the official channels of the event.

Festival Marée Haute — 2026 Edition (#4)

The Festival Marée Haute takes place from May 22nd to 25th, 2026 for its 4th edition. Itinerant, it offers four days of walks in the heart of Haut-Languedoc, shows in the villages, and every evening large popular festivities with music. The sites are connected by a free shuttle service upon reservation, the « Sardine Mobile ».

The 2026 edition honors France Cabrol, a visionary entrepreneur from the beginning of the last century, the first to introduce chickpeas and then sardines into the valleys of the territory — a nod to the sardine and chickpea recipes offered during the festival.

The festival unfolds across several communes in Haut-Languedoc, including La Salvetat-sur-Agout, Lacaune, Murat-sur-Vèbre, Nages, Moulin-Mage, Barre, and Viane. On Monday, May 25th, in Viane, a giant banquet centered around the « chichoulet » (chickpea dish) closes the edition.
